Not sure WHEN you can have it......but look at the label....it's got 17g of sugar alcohol in it. Not a good thing. By the way...careful of ANY sugar free chocolate because it has a laxative effect. A guy I work with ate a whole bag of sugar free resees pb cups and had to go home after a half hour. hehe
